Output 0359d946b615265d9817d3e57f8d5c87f6ed3243c87bcc2ccc8a2288ec4308bb:1

value
74912853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b909dae8babd6c1ac428a4421631d9cd9ffd708 OP_EQUAL
address
38aZr2HhPHzQBAuMnjpcqrMCQbXPGw3Awg
transaction
0359d946b615265d9817d3e57f8d5c87f6ed3243c87bcc2ccc8a2288ec4308bb
spent
true